Synopsis

Warning: Contains spoilers.

Two laboratory mice break out of their cage every night with a complex plan to quickly gain world domination, although laboratory mice are perhaps the most unlikely characters one would imagine to either attempt to or almost succeed in taking control of the world, and it would be of little surprise that eventually they always fail.

Pinky is the loveable but idiotic sidekick to the big-headed and very-advanced Brain, who through numerous scientific experiments has gained an unusual and unbelievable intelligence and desire to take over the world. These two very contrasting characters always manage to leave their laboratory cages, disguise themselves as a large person with white clothes and then within one night almost take over the world, although the plan always fails as it reaches an exciting and successful climax.

The theme song introduces the two with the catchy and humorous catch phrase, ‘one is a genius, the other’s insane,’ and this is apparent throughout every episode of this funny cartoon series.

“What are we going to do tomorrow night, Brain?” asks the clueless Pinky in his cute, squeaky voice. The reply he receives is almost always predictable; “The same thing we do every night, Pinky. Try to take over the world?” Thankfully they can only try!
